One Year Old Portrait Session
24-105 F/4L Lens; two 580ex flashes were used. One in a 60" soft lighter umbrella and the other was placed behind the subject. Edited in Photoshop. I made the cake.



Exif: F Number: 5, Exposure Bias Value: 0.00, ExposureTime: 1/80 seconds, Flash: fired, compulsory flash mode, ISO: 160, White balance: Manual white balance, FocalLength: 35.00 mm, Model: Canon EOS 40D
